The Seta Pattern: Structure, Texture, and Visual Rhythm

The Seta pattern—named after the Italian word for “silk”—is one of Bitossi’s more subtle yet deeply compelling surface treatments. Rather than relying on bold figural motifs, Londi created a rhythmic grid of intersecting lines that evoke the softness and structure of woven fabric.

This lidded box features:

  • Horizontal bands of glazed blue and white
  • Vertical accents highlighted in warm gold tones
  • A layered, almost textile-like composition that shifts visually with light

The effect is architectural yet organic—precise in its geometry, but softened by the hand-applied glaze and slight irregularities that remind us of its artisanal origins. Each line carries the nuance of the maker’s hand, giving the surface a quiet vibrancy that mass-produced ceramics simply cannot replicate.

The Legacy of Aldo Londi and Bitossi

To understand the significance of this piece, it’s important to appreciate the broader context of Aldo Londi’s work.

When Londi joined Bitossi in the mid-20th century, he transformed the company from a traditional ceramics workshop into a globally recognized design house. His work bridged:

  • Traditional Tuscan craftsmanship
  • Modernist aesthetics
  • Experimental glazing techniques

Under his direction, Bitossi became synonymous with textured surfaces, bold color palettes, and innovative forms—many of which are now considered iconic within the world of mid-century design.

The Seta pattern represents a refined and textural side of Londi’s output—less overtly dramatic than some of his more sculptural works, but no less sophisticated. It speaks to his ability to explore texture and pattern with restraint and elegance.
